May Bumps 2014 M3 Day 3

We didn't manage to catch Caius on Thursday, so we wanted to fix that on day 3. We knew we were fast off the start and the plan was to push for an early bump before Darwin could get too close.

Our start was good, and as on the first two days, we gained immediately and got a whistle just as we moved into the stride. We were determined to not let them slip away again, and we did continue gaining this time. The second whistle came as we were approaching grassy, but by this point Darwin were getting dangerously close behind us and getting whistles. We continued pushing hard but Caius weren't coming any closer and Darwin soon had overlap. Some excellent steering held them off for a bit longer, but they bumped us just as we were coming into Ditton corner.

This was obviously a disappointing result, and the first time anyone in this crew had been bumped, but we got much closer to Caius than on the day before and didn't row a bad race. Credit to Darwin for being the faster crew on the day.
